Job description

iWorld Professionals is seeking a Construction Project Manager for our client a premier construction company in Rochester NY. If you have experience in managing large, complex construction projects, this position is for you!

This position is ideal for a project manager who enjoys taking ownership of their projects, building strong relationships with clients and subcontractors, and leading teams through complex construction challenges.

As a Construction Project Manager, you will take responsibility for the overall financial and operational success of assigned projects while coordinating closely with owners, architects, engineers, superintendents, subcontractors, suppliers, and internal project teams.

  • Manage commercial construction projects from planning and preconstruction through completion and closeout
  • Oversee multiple projects and project teams simultaneously
  • Develop, manage, and maintain project budgets, schedules, forecasts, and cost controls
  • Monitor project financial performance and take action to maintain profitability
  • Coordinate project schedules with field leadership, subcontractors, suppliers, and clients
  • Lead owner, architect, contractor, and project coordination meetings
  • Manage relationships with owners, architects, engineers, subcontractors, vendors, and other project stakeholders
  • Review drawings, specifications, contracts, scopes of work, and other project documentation
  • Manage subcontractor procurement, bid processes, contract negotiations, and subcontract administration
  • Review and approve change orders and monitor their impact on project cost and schedule
  • Manage RFIs, submittals, ASIs, drawing logs, transmittals, pay applications, and other project documentation
  • Oversee project billing, job cost reporting, forecasting, and financial controls
  • Coordinate with Superintendents and field teams to ensure successful project execution
  • Ensure work meets established quality standards, building codes, project specifications, and contractual requirements
  • Manage project closeout, punch lists, turnover documentation, and final completion
  • 5+ years of progressively responsible construction project management experience
  • Experience managing commercial, industrial, institutional, healthcare, educational, municipal, or other complex construction projects
  • Demonstrated experience managing multi-million-dollar projects
  • Strong understanding of construction scheduling, budgeting, estimating, cost controls, and project financials
  • Experience managing subcontractors, vendors, field teams, and design professionals
  • Knowledge of construction contracts, change orders, RFIs, submittals, pay applications, and project closeout procedures
  • Ability to read and interpret construction drawings and specifications
  • Strong understanding of project risk management and problem resolution
  • Experience with construction project management and scheduling software
  • Ability to work on-site in Rochester NY.

Base Salary $120,000 - $150,000 plus comprehensive benefit package.
